Why Choose a Professional Wedding DJ?
A professional wedding DJ brings several benefits to your reception:
- Proficiency in reading the crowd
- High-quality audio gear
- Wide music library
- Skills to smoothly transition between songs
- Proficiency in managing the reception timeline
Crucial Elements When Hiring a Wedding DJ
1. Experience
Seek out a DJ with considerable experience in weddings. Ask about their history and the number of weddings they've DJed.
2. Playlist Diversity
Ensure that the DJ has a diverse selection of music types to suit different tastes. Discuss your preferred genres and essential songs.
3. Gear
Ask about the type of sound system the DJ utilizes. Top-notch equipment provides excellent sound output throughout your event.
4. Personality
Choose a DJ whose personality aligns with your wedding style. They should be professional, friendly, and able to engage with your guests properly.
5. Fees
Review quotes from several DJs, but remember that the cheapest option may not be the best. Look for a balance between price and expertise.
Inquiries to Ask When Interviewing Potential Wedding DJs
- How long have you been DJing?
- Do you have expertise with our reception location?
- What packages do you offer?
- Can you share testimonials from previous clients?
- How do you handle song requests from guests?
- Do you provide master of ceremonies services?
- What's your backup plan if equipment fails?
Advice for Getting the Most Out of Your Wedding DJ
To guarantee your wedding celebration goes smoothly, follow these recommendations:
- Discuss your vision honestly
- Develop a list of must-play songs
- Go over any songs you don't want played
- Arrange a face-to-face meeting before the big day
- Tell the DJ about any special dances
- Have confidence in their judgment
